Rangers still have that 100% scoring record as they have now stretched their total to thirty-four games, as they win 2-0 at home to Dunfermline. Rangers become our second team of the season to pick up 100 goals.
After a great midweek results it all went wrong at the weekend for our teams in Golden Goals. It was Stenhousemuir that scored the highest amount of goals with four as they win 4-2 at home to Brechin. Stenhousemuir are now on 57 goals.
In the Premiership, Four out of our ten premiership teams failed to pick up any goals this weekend and that is also why we had a bad weekend for goals. Chelsea are still top here but they lost 1-0 away to Aston Villa. Chelsea picked up their 7th blank of the season while Villa picked up goal number 36. Liverpool are second as they win 3-0 away to Manchester UTD. Liverpool are now on 85 goals and still our third best team. They have now scored in all of their last twenty-two games. United picked up blank number six. Arsenal are third as they win just 1-0 away to Tottenham to pick up goal 66 while Tottenham picked up their 10th blank and now two games in a row. Tottenham have now scored just one goal in their last four games. Manchester City are now on 106 goals as they win 2-0 away to Hull. Everton are on 56 goals as they win 2-1 at home to Cardiff. Crystal Palace drew 0-0 away to Sunderland to pick up their 15th blank and now two games in a row. Swansea lost 2-1 at home against West Brom and are now on 44 goals.
The three best teams to date in Golden Goals are Man City wth 106 goals followed by Rangers now on 100. Liverpool are still third with 85 goals.
Crystal Palace are still our worst team to date with a total of just 23 goals.
